Active development on Destiny 2 will come to an end with a final update coming June 9, Bungie announced today, officially sunsetting the MMO following a few dire years.

"Though active development may be concluding, we will ensure that Destiny 2 remains playable, just as the original Destiny is today," Bungie says. "Many changes in this final update will aim to ensure that Destiny 2 is a welcoming place for players to return to."
